Effective use of technology to securely exchange information and consume services between different trusted partner organizations has always been a challenge. The continual balance of facilitating user access to information while securely protecting it from unauthorized use is becoming more complicated. Additionally, with the migration to cloud technologies and more distributed architectures, identities are being pushed increasingly further from critical applications and services. Current access control solutions and federated identity techniques do not always scale well, can be inflexible, and often fail to provide the required levels of assurance. The integration of standards-based secure token services addresses both business and technical requirements in a way that minimizes organizational coupling and dependencies while maximizing interoperability and security.//This session will describe real-world contextual use case scenarios and the associated token standards, specifications, and integration approach to implement interoperable trust chains and idnetity propagation within and across operating environments.
